Named the Transporter, the vehicle has been designed with a seating area for 16 young people, four computers - all with internet access - and music production and cooking facilities.
The bus will provide youth services to young people all over the borough and will perform a key role in promoting positive activities.
Hillingdon has had a mobile youth bus since 2003, which has proved a major success, with thousands of young people using it.
Tom Murphy, head of the youth service at Hillingdon Council, said: "We have a large amount of activities on offer and it is great that they will now be even more accessible."
